What is the slope of these points: (0,14) and (2,10)? Explain nicely please.

Answer:

The slope is -2.

Explanation:

What you are looking to do is find the rise over the run.

To find the rise, simply do 14 - 10 = 4.

To find the run, simply do 0 - 2 = -2.

4 over -2 is the same thing as 4 divided by -2, which would be 2 divided by -1, which is -2.

Answer:

The slope is -2

Explanation:

We can use the slope formula

m = (y2-y1)/(x2-x1)

= (10-14)/(2-0)

= -4/2

= -2

The slope is -2
